Understanding Motherboard Types
Motherboards come in various types, primarily distinguished by the chipset, socket, and features. Gaming motherboards often focus on high performance, aesthetics, and overclocking capabilities. Productivity motherboards prioritize stability, connectivity, and large memory support. Knowing these distinctions helps in making an informed choice.
Features Commonly Found in Gaming Motherboards
- Enhanced Graphics Support: Multiple PCIe slots for GPUs.
- Overclocking Capabilities: Robust power delivery and BIOS options.
- Gaming Aesthetics: RGB lighting and sleek designs.
- High-Speed Networking: Wi-Fi 6 and Ethernet ports.
- Premium Audio: High-definition sound cards or codecs.
Features Commonly Found in Productivity Motherboards
- Large Memory Support: Support for extensive RAM for multitasking.
- Multiple Storage Options: Numerous SATA and M.2 slots.
- Enhanced Connectivity: Multiple USB ports, Thunderbolt support.
- Stability and Reliability: Features like ECC memory support.
- Expansion Slots: Additional PCIe slots for various peripherals.
Performance Considerations
Gaming motherboards excel in graphics processing and overclocking, providing high frame rates and smooth gameplay. Productivity motherboards prioritize data transfer speeds, stability, and large memory capacity, which are essential for tasks like video editing, 3D rendering, and software development.
Cost Differences
Typically, gaming motherboards tend to be more expensive due to premium features and aesthetics. Productivity motherboards may offer better value for large-scale data handling and multitasking but can also vary widely in price depending on features.
